Parents Must Know These Sleeping Habits Of Newborn Babies

The basic thing that every parent should know is that newborns sleep a lot. According to experts, newborns can sleep for at least 16 to 17 hours a day. However, in some cases, there are babies who don't sleep for more than 2 to 4 hours at a time, in the day or at night. In cases like this, parents should look at ways to help their little one sleep, as this habit helps them to grow in a healthy manner.

The sleeping pattern changes a lot for a newborn in the first few weeks of their life and for each little one, the sleeping pattern differs. Parents should be aware of their little one's sleeping habits and should make note of any changes as well.
